How you’ll help transform healthcare

Monday - Friday

Provides practical nursing support in the delivery of quality care for the patient in a physician practice or clinic setting as directed by the physician or mid-level practitioner. Complies with all federal, state, local, Carilion Clinic, and departmental policies and standards as applicable. Demonstrates knowledge of growth and development to appropriately care for patients served.

Provides nursing care for patients of all ages.

Completes patient assessment to include height, weight, vital signs, chief complaint, current medications, etc.

Prepares patient for provider evaluation, including obtaining specimens, positioning for exams, listing medications, assisting during exams and diagnostic and therapeutic procedures.

Coordinates tele-retinal and tele-dermatology clinic set up.

Administers medications and injections as directed by the provider.

Maintains work area, exam, treatment and x-ray rooms and lab in a clean, safe manner; restock with supplies and instruments; sterilize reusable equipment as needed.

Documents and maintains patient information in the electronic medical record in a timely manner to include update treatment procedures, medication refills, test results, patient concerns, etc.

Contributes to Carilion Clinic's performance improvement activities.

Provides patient teaching as indicated and directed by the provider, including lab results, diet instructions, medication instructions, appropriate follow-up, and reinforcing provider instructions as needed.

Assists with referral authorizations for specialists and pre-authorizations for testing and ancillary services.

Assists with lab procedures, including collecting urine specimens, collecting and preparing blood samples for reference lab, labeling all specimens with accurate patient ID.

Observes all safety precautions and standards; assures proper disposal of specimens and contaminated waste.

LAB (if applicable)

Performs lab procedures as directed by the provider including phlebotomy, peripheral sticks, collecting and preparing urine specimens, throat smears; conduct lab testing onsite after appropriate training, including waived and moderate complexity studies.

Prepares equipment to begin testing lab specimens. Runs daily quality control tests as directed by lead clinical/lab staff.

Adheres to quality control measures with all lab procedures, performing proficiency testing and conducting control testing and calibration on all equipment. Maintains Q/A Plan. Prepares equipment to begin testing lab specimens. Runs daily quality control test as directed by the clinical/lab staff.

RADIOLOGY (if applicable)

Performs x-ray procedures as directed by the provider. Takes measures to prevent excessive exposure to patient and self. Completes all documentation and labeling of x-rays.

Performs any other tasks relating to the operation of the practice that may be assigned or requested for which training has been provided.

What we require

Education

Graduate of accredited school of practical nursing required, or new graduate of approved program eligible to sit for the Virginia licensure exam.

Experience

  • One (1) year experience in a physician office preferred.
  • Licensure/Certification: Current licensure as a Practical Nurse in the State of Virginia (LPN) required. Licensure as a Radiologic Technician Limited if performing radiology. Current AHA BLS-HCP certification required.

Other

Customer driven. Demonstrates a positive demeanor, good verbal and written communication skills, and a professional appearance and approach. Must have the ability to problem-solve and communicate with a wide variety of people in an effective manner. Must exhibit skills to utilize automated computer systems, including electronic medical records. Keyboarding skills required for automated computer systems, including electronic medical records.
